Output d3dc6c6de30a90517cc96fadf7572c5033df73dd1dc0366d512d644f75e58612:0

value
2947944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6af964731e72910521e10cf5061d3e4f1c3bf1c OP_EQUAL
address
3MGAsbWPmntSpnSDUU5xhYCiq1dEuYncXV
transaction
d3dc6c6de30a90517cc96fadf7572c5033df73dd1dc0366d512d644f75e58612
spent
true